MD5 is principally employed for creating a fixed-length hash benefit from an enter, that may be any dimensions. Even with its identified vulnerabilities, MD5 continues to be employed in various eventualities, specially in non-essential programs. Here's how MD5 is made use of:
The procedure includes padding, dividing into blocks, initializing internal variables, and iterating as a result of compression functions on Just about every block to produce the final hash value.
Since we've got a tackle on how the MD5 algorithm will work, let's focus on in which it suits into the planet of cryptography. It's kind of like a Swiss Army knife, which has a multitude of works by using in different situations. So, where by do we often place MD5 accomplishing its factor?
Content articles endure thorough enhancing to guarantee accuracy and clarity, reflecting DevX’s fashion and supporting business people from the tech sphere.
Velocity and efficiency. MD5 is a quick hashing algorithm, rendering it suitable for programs where by overall performance is essential. Its power to process details rapidly with nominal computational overhead has designed it popular in conditions wherever large volumes of data have to be hashed successfully.
The beginnings of the Concept Digest family are a little bit of a mystery as there is absolutely no publicly regarded MD1, nor A great deal information about Why don't you.
Broadly Supported: MD5 supports huge programming libraries, systems, and applications as a consequence of its historic prominence and simplicity. It has contributed to its widespread use in legacy purposes and programs.
MD5 algorithm has become obsolete for its imminent safety threats and vulnerability. Here are a few main reasons why:
Insecure hash functions ideally render this exercise computationally not possible. On the other hand, MD5’s flaws allowed these kinds of assaults with significantly less do the job than necessary.
Learn how MD5 hashing functions and how it impacts on-line security. Then, install a cybersecurity suite like Norton 360 Deluxe for getting impressive security in your products and also a created-in VPN with financial institution-grade encryption.
MD5 is effective by using an enter (message) and adhering to a number of ways to mix and compress the data, combining it with constants and inner condition variables, click here finally making a hard and fast-size output hash.
e. route may possibly alter repeatedly and website traffic is dynamic. So, static TOT cannot be made use of at TCP. And unnecessarily retransmitting the identical data packet several times may possibly cause congestion. Solution for this i
MD5 is really a cryptographic hash purpose that generates a unique 128-bit (or 32 character) hash benefit for every enter. The algorithm is designed to produce a one of a kind and singular hash for each respective bit of data.
The DevX Technology Glossary is reviewed by technology authorities and writers from our Group. Terms and definitions carry on to go underneath updates to remain relevant and up-to-date.